在Unix系统上进行高效开发,合理配置小程序包管理环境是关键。选择合适的包管理器可以大幅提升开发效率,减少依赖冲突。
常见的Unix包管理器包括apt(Debian/Ubuntu)、yum/dnf(Red Hat/CentOS)以及brew(macOS)。根据你的操作系统选择对应的工具,并确保其版本是最新的。
安装包管理器后,建议配置国内镜像源以加快下载速度。例如,在Ubuntu中可以通过修改/etc/apt/sources.list文件来替换为国内源。
使用包管理器安装软件时,注意查看官方文档推荐的安装方式。部分软件可能需要添加特定的仓库或使用sudo权限。

AI模拟效果图,仅供参考
对于开发者来说,创建本地私有包仓库也是一个好方法。可以使用如aptly、createrepo等工具搭建自己的仓库,便于团队共享和管理依赖。
定期清理无用的包和缓存文件,有助于保持系统整洁。使用命令如apt clean或dnf clean all可实现这一目的。
•养成良好的包管理习惯,比如记录安装的包及其版本,有助于后期维护和问题排查。